Lady Ducks Advance Lady Duck Shannon Rhodes’ three-run homer in the sixth inning helped top-seeded Oregon defeat Arizona State 11-6 on Thursday at the Women’s Softball College World Series. Oregon dominated Giselle “G” Juarez, Arizona State’s All-American pitcher. Juarez pitched a complete game, but she gave up 14 hits and […]

Ducks Defeat SunDevils The Lady Ducks took to the Diamond this morning against the Arizona State University SunDevils. The Women’s College World Series opened in Oklahoma City at 9 am Pacific Time. The Lady Ducks defeated the ASU SunDevils 11-6 and advance to face either Washington or Oklahoma tomorrow evening […]
